Common use of Time Off For Donating Blood Clause in Contracts

Time Off For Donating Blood. ‌ If an employee does not have sufficient time outside of working hours to donate blood, subject to department operational needs, the employee may, without loss of pay, take off up to one (1) hour of working time twice a year for the purpose of donating blood. The employee shall give the department at least five (5) working days’ notice that time off for donating blood is desired.
